Quality Control & Improvement Lead

We are looking for a Quality Control & Improvement Lead to Contribute to oral product excellence. The role will lead quality control, process improvements, and food safety standards across factory operations. Acting as a Subject Matter Expert (SME), it will partner with cross-functional project teams and directly upskill quality operators to ensure compliance, mitigate risks, and foster a culture of continuous improvement.

Position:

As the Quality Control & Improvement Lead, you will:

- Analyze consumer complaints, production data, and Quality Improvement Plans (QUIPs) to identify quality trends, defect patterns, and improvement opportunities.

- Lead root cause analysis and corrective actions using problem-solving methodologies to eliminate defects at the source.

- Drive continuous improvement initiatives to reduce quality losses, rejects, rework, and consumer complaints.

- Monitor CAPA effectiveness and ensure timely closure of quality actions.

- Conduct quality coaching sessions and Behavior-Based Observations (QBOS) to strengthen quality culture and shopfloor performance.

- Collaborate with Production, CST, QA, and other stakeholders to improve product quality and operational performance.

- Provide clear quality metrics and insights to production teams, supporting accountability and continuous improvement.

- Support ISO 9001 and Food Safety standards through the development, implementation, and maintenance of quality procedures and SOPs.

- Partner with QA to identify, track, and eliminate contamination risks, micro-risks, and product defects.

- Assess training needs, develop training materials, and deliver quality-related training across the organization.

- Lead and contribute to site quality improvement projects and Quality Pillar workstreams, supporting capability building and IWS quality tool deployment.
